Question 823381: Find the equation, in standard form, of the line perpendicular to -5x+3y=3 that passes through the points (-8,-9). Write the equation in standard form.

-5 x + 3 y = 3
Find the slope of this line
3 y = 5 x + 3
Divide by 3
y = 5/ 3 x + 1
Compare this equation with y=mx+b, m= slope & b= y intercept
slope m = 5/3
The slope of a line perpendicular to the above line will be the negative reciprocal - 3/5
Because m1*m2 =-1
The slope of the required line will be - 3/5
m= - 3/5 ,point ( -8 , -9 )
Find b by plugging the values of m & the point in
y=mx+b
-9 = 24/ 5 + b
b= -69/5
m= - 3/5
The required equation is y = - 3/ 5 x + -69/ 5
multiply by 5
5y=-3x-69
3x+5y=-69
